DYLAN FAGE SIGNS FOR THE SILKMEN

02 Feb 2023 | Latest News

Macclesfield FC are delighted to confirm the signing of exciting 23-year-old midfielder Dylan Fage, who agreed terms with the Club earlier today.

The pacey Frenchman is a player who is a natural entertainer – possessing the ability to get people off their seats.

Progressing through the ranks at Auxerre II, Dylan moved to England back in July 2019 to sign a professional contract at Oldham Athletic.

Making seventy-nine appearances in all competitions for The Latics over three seasons, Dylan was released by the Lancashire side following their relegation to the National League last summer.

We are delighted that Dylan has decided to join us here at Macclesfield FC and will be catching up with him shortly to discuss the move.
